Analysis

In 2018, share graduates stem female in Saudi Arabia stood at 36.82. That is the lowest value across all 13 years on record.

That represents a change of down 11.6% on the previous year and down 35.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, share graduates stem female in Saudi Arabia peaked at 57.88 in 2007 and was at its lowest, 36.82, in 2018.

Saudi Arabia ranks 35th of 96 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 13 years of available data.
